Rain Rain go away.
I am finding it soooo hard to just sit on my new bike while it is parked in the garage. Too wet here to ride.
I just bought my first Harley last friday. She is an 08 XL883L and was lowered an additional 1.5". She was sized for a 4'10" gal and the only issue I have with the bike is the mid controls. I need to stretch out a bit so forward controls will be my first add on. If anyone knows of a great deal on a set of Chrome forward controls....
I have only been riding my own since last March. Something that I have wanted to do since I got my drivers license back in 78. My family is wondering why I would want to do this at age 50. I say 'why not'. But having said that, my sons..age 21 and 17 got me a heated vest for my birthday.
My photo is currently one with me last year and my boyfriends old 03 Softail Heritage. He now has an 08 StreetGlide. I will replace that with my own bike picture once the darn rain goes away.
I am looking forward to the first time I ride up to our local StarBucks on her.
